Easy fold. Either UTG hit his set, has A5 which he was afraid to bet/raise on the flop because of his kicker or doesn't want to let his Ax check through. And if it is just a donk bet MP1 called so your done. Maybe MP1 is chasing a gutshot or is calling down with a ten, but you would need some really narrow reads on both players to continue here.

You bet the flop and got 4 callers. This almost "guarantees" that one of the four has an Ace. The donk bet on the turn is likely Aces up (A5). Save your money.
